Luton 1970. 1-1. Malcolm McDonald scored a penalty. Brighton supporters turned his car over after the game. Seemed fair!

That was one corking day out. Flares going off. Punch-ups everywhere. Brighton took over the place as they did regularly at Luton in those days.
If I remember correctly, we made the National News due our shenanigans!

Bradford City away c1972. We went 2 0 down before Kit Napier pulled one back. We still lost and it caused Saward to drop Henderson and John Napier, move Bert Murray to right back and Goodwin to centre half. We then sped onto promotion.

It was my first trip up north and boarded up houses and shops together with the cobbled streets were a completely new experience for me.
